Patent number: 10766829Abstract: [Problem] The present invention seeks to provide a composition for plants that is highly safe and that contributes to early harvesting, increasing yield, and increasing added value of crops. Specifically, the present invention provides a yeast extract that, by addition to a foliar surface spray or to soil or water, provides an effect of promoting growth, an effect of root lengthening, an effect of improved taste, and an effect of increased amino acid content of a plant. A substance obtained from yeast that is edible and considered to be safe is preferred as the yeast extract. [Means for Solving the Problem] A yeast extract having a peptide content of 5 wt % or more and an RNA content of 5 wt % or more is sprayed onto or provided as fertilizer to a plant. The yeast extract is preferably derived from Candida utilis, which is edible and considered to be safe.Type: GrantFiled: March 16, 2016Date of Patent: September 8, 2020Assignee: KOHJIN LIFE SCIENCES CO., LTD.Inventors: Tomohiro Nakagawa, Yoshie Yasumatsu, Naoto Kaji, Kenichi Ason

Publication number: 20200214334Abstract: A method for producing a foaming material for a composition to be foamed, the method includes: suspending a yeast cell residue in water; adjusting a pH of a yeast cell suspension to an acidic side; and heating a yeast cell suspension, the foaming material includes a yeast extract having a protein content of 35% by weight or more per solid content and a dietary fiber content of 30% by weight or more per solid content, and the foaming material is contained in the composition at from 0.001% to 1% by weight.Type: ApplicationFiled: March 16, 2020Publication date: July 9, 2020Applicant: KOHJIN LIFE SCIENCES CO., LTD.Inventors: Eiji NAKAO, Kenichi ASON, Naoto KAJI

Publication number: 20180271138Abstract: [Problem] To manufacture a foaming member using a low-cost method having little environmental impact, in which the air bubbles in an air-bubble-containing product are enhanced and stability is improved, without imparting viscosity, coloring, flavor, cloudiness, odor, etc. Also, to provide an effective use of yeast cell residue generated as a byproduct of a yeast extract. [Solution] A yeast cell residue remaining after a useful extract is removed from a yeast is suspended in water, and is heated after pH adjustment, and then a supernatant is obtained by centrifugal separation. This fraction contains, in relation to the solid content, 35 wt % or more of protein and 30 wt % or more of dietary fiber, and is usable in the foaming member.Type: ApplicationFiled: November 9, 2016Publication date: September 27, 2018Applicant: KOHJIN LIFE SCIENCES CO., LTD.Inventors: Eiji NAKAO, Kenichi ASON, Naoto KAJI

Patent number: 9885005Abstract: [Problem] To provide a phospholipid ?-linolenic acid composition of consistent quality and having a stable supply of source material, with focus on Torula yeast, which is edible and recognized as safe, in order to resolve issues with omega 3 sources. [Means for Solving the Problem] As a result of intensive study to resolve the above-noted issues, the inventors of the present invention have discovered that a phospholipid ?-linolenic acid composition can be obtained using residue of yeast extract extracted from Torula yeast (Candida utilis), for example, which is currently produced in large quantities for application in foods, and so arrived at the present invention.Type: GrantFiled: March 9, 2015Date of Patent: February 6, 2018Assignees: KOHJIN LIFE SCIENCES CO., LTD., HIROSAKI UNIVERSITYInventors: Naoto Kaji, Shiroh Aida, Katsuhiro Osaki, Masato Omae, Tomohiro Nakagawa, Motoyuki Tokuriki, Hayato Maeda

Publication number: 20140228305Abstract: To produce a glucosylceramide composition suitable for a functional food or a medicinal product, having stable quality, and cleared of contaminants such as sterol glycosides. An objective is to produce a glucosylceramide composition at low cost from a raw material which is safe, has been eaten by human beings, and is readily available. A glucosylceramide-containing composition is produced by extraction from a raw material of a yeast residue in an organic solvent, such as an alcohol, the yeast residue being obtained after extraction of yeast extract from Torula yeast or the like.Type: ApplicationFiled: April 24, 2012Publication date: August 14, 2014Applicant: KOHJIN LIFE SCIENCES CO., LTD.Inventors: Toshiya Sato, Tomohiro Nakagawa, Naoto Kaji

Patent number: 5293489Abstract: In a circuit arrangement for use in accessing selected address numbered with a preselected distance left between two adjacent ones of the selected addresses, a control circuit centralizes control operation of a switching network with reference to a reference one of the selected addresses and the preselected distance to make the switching network form internal paths between input and output port sets of the switching network. Alternatively, when ports of a selected one of the input and output port sets are accessed at a predetermined port interval, the control circuit controls the switching network with reference to the predetermined port interval and a reference port selected from the selected port set. A leading port of the other set is determined to be connected to the reference port. A rearranging circuit may be connected to one of the input and output port sets to rearrange an order of the ports of the one port set in consideration of the port distance.Type: GrantFiled: May 13, 1993Date of Patent: March 8, 1994Assignee: NEC CorporationInventors: Toshiyuki Furui, Naoto Kaji, Gizo Kadaira, Kouji Kinoshita
